 d: ask L. Mazza and D. Petrov --\n\nWe study the quantum quench in two cou
 pled\, and generically different\, Luttinger liquids\, after that the coup
 ling between the two systems is removed. To solve the problem we exploit t
 he factorization of the initial state in terms of a massive and massless m
 ode which emerges in the low energy limit\, and we encode the non-equilibr
 ium dynamics in a proper rescaling of the time. With this the solution of 
 the problem can be derived in terms of the known solutions for single Lutt
 inger liquids and\, in particular\, can rely on techniques exploiting conf
 ormal invariance. The emergent dynamics is characterized by a sequence of 
 regimes and depending on the observable\, the contribution from the massiv
 e or from the massless mode can be the dominant one\, giving rise to expon
 ential or power-law decay in space-time\, respectively. \nWhile the approa
 ch can be relevant in a larger set of problems\, I will discuss the applic
 ation to two tunnel coupled tubes in cold atomic experiments\, discussing 
 the complex thermalization properties of the system.
